العقدة كمبيوتر في الشبكة سلسلة الكتلالمشاركة في عمل الشبكة وتوفيرها اللامركزيةتقوم العقد بتخزين البيانات، وتعالج المعاملات، وخلق الكتل، وتحقيق الإجماع.
تخصيص العقد#
- تخزين البيانات جميع المعاملات، الكتل، حالة الشبكة
- معالجة المعاملات التحقق من الصلاحية → إضافة إلى الكتلة
- إنشاء كتلة التشكيل والتوقيع
- توزيع العمل المعالجة المتوازية
- الإجماع التوافق على الحالة العامة
- تحديد الأخطاء إعادة مزامنة النسخ المكسورة
- اللامركزية عدم وجود نقطة انقطاع مركزية
- قابلية التوسع زيادة عدد المراكز = قدرة نقل أعلى
- الخصوصية التشفير والإخفاء
أنواع العقدات TON#
1، العقد الكاملة قاعدة الشبكة
يحتفظون بسجل كامل ويقومون بإنشاء كتلة، يتبادلون البيانات في شبكة نظير إلى نظير.
Validator (عقدة التحقق)
- التحقق من المعاملات، إنشاء وحدات وتحقيق التحقيق؛
- يطلبون ستيكينغ (حجم كبير Gram)
- يتم إدارتها إما بواسطة برك التحقق من الصحة أو بواسطة مشغلي القطاع الخاص.
- تفاصيل docs.ton.org✓.
Liteserver
- يحفظون فقط الجزء ذو الصلة بلوكتشين، ليس كل شيء.
- نقاط نهاية للتطبيقات (TON API، المحفظة, dApps);
- تعتمد على Full Nodes للتحقق
- غالباً ما يعملون على BaseChain
- لا يُسابقون في شعبيتهم سوى العقدة الأرشيفية.
Archive Nodes
- يحفظون كل القصة بلوكتشين من البداية
- المصدر الوحيد الموثوق به طلبات المعاملات القديمة;
- متطلبات كبيرة على القرص (انظر أدناه) ؛
- إنه مصدر حاسم للعمل الكامل للشبكة
2 ، العقد الوظيفية
- النقاط الوكالة الوصول إلى الويب 3 والإخفاء
- مزودي TON Storage توزيع الملفات والمحتويات
- الأنواع الفرعية المتخصصة الأخرى
الحد الأدنى للمتطلبات#
| الميزات | Full Node / Validator | Archive Node |
|---|---|---|
| CPU | 16 نواة | 16 نواة |
| RAM | 128 GB | 128 GB |
| Storage | NVMe SSD من 1 TB أو 64k+ IOPS | 8 TB + ZFS مع ضغط 4 TB |
| سرعة الشبكة | من 1 Gbit/s | من 1 جيجابيت / ثانية |
| IP | عام ثابت | عام ثابت |
| حركة المرور الشهرية (peak) | حتى 16 TB | حتى 16 تيرابايت |
كيفية تشغيل العقدة#
- إعداد الجهاز حسب الخصائص أعلاه
- متابعة إرشادات مؤسسة تون✓ (يعتمد على نوع العقدة)
- إطلاق MyTonCtrl أداة CLI للتحكم في العقدة.